Rihanna's next album to compared to Thriller

Rihanna has got some
big shoes to fill. She’s
currently working on her
next album, and Def Jam
has some big
expectations for the
project.
Label president Bu Thiam recently did a blog
for Vibe magazine in which he talked about
how he’s pushing Rihanna to create a
masterpiece.
Thiam says he’s trying to get Rihanna not to
filter her music. “Rihanna is coming along
incredibly,” he said. “I’m trying to push her
to where every song will be a hit from 1 to
12. I’m talking about NO album fillers. Our bar
for this album is Michael Jackson’s Thriller.”
He seems to have created a dream team to
help make that a reality. He added, “We got
smashes from Stargate, Ester Dean, Mel & Mus
and Rock City. We’re definitely going in with
Ne-Yo, The-Dream and other writers and
producers that have always been a part of
her creative process since day one. She’s
great to work with and very hands on with
every song that’s being written and
produced. She has visual concepts for just
about every song. It’s already giving me the
feel of a timeless album, and right now is her
time.”
